How they compare
Germany currently reports 0.0477 kt against 0.0456 kt in Australia and New Zealand, a difference of 0.0021 kt.
The two have swapped places 1 time across 33 shared years of data; in 1991 it was Australia and New Zealand ahead.
Australia and New Zealand ranks 8th and Germany ranks 7th of 120 countries.
Across the 4 decades both report, Australia and New Zealand averaged higher in 3 and Germany in 1.
Head to head by decade
| Decade | Australia and New Zealand | Germany | Difference | Ahead |
|---|---|---|---|---|
| 1990s | 0.0998 kt | 0.0759 kt | 0.0239 kt | Australia and New Zealand |
| 2000s | 0.1243 kt | 0.0755 kt | 0.0487 kt | Australia and New Zealand |
| 2010s | 0.0704 kt | 0.0661 kt | 0.0044 kt | Australia and New Zealand |
| 2020s | 0.0457 kt | 0.0486 kt | 0.0029 kt | Germany |
Averages of every year both report within each decade.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
